Artificial Intelligence in Rhinoplasty Recovery: Linguistic Intelligence and Machine Learning-Driven Insights

Summary
ChatGPT-4 shows high accuracy and clarity for postoperative rhinoplasty questions, but patient-centered communication needs improvement. AI tools may assist, but cannot replace personalized medical advice or follow-up care.
Area of Science:
- Medical Informatics
- Artificial Intelligence in Medicine
- Otolaryngology
Background:
- Postoperative care is crucial for rhinoplasty outcomes.
- Patients often seek readily accessible information regarding recovery.
- Large language models (LLMs) like ChatGPT-4 offer potential for patient information dissemination.
Purpose of the Study:
- To evaluate ChatGPT-4's performance as a postoperative information tool for rhinoplasty.
- To assess the accuracy, clarity, relevance, and patient-centeredness of AI-generated responses.
- To compare AI responses with expert otolaryngologist (ENT) evaluations.
Main Methods:
- An observational, cross-sectional simulation study design was employed.
- Ten standardized postoperative rhinoplasty questions were posed to ChatGPT-4.
- Responses were independently rated by blinded ENT specialists using a structured performance instrument and linguistic/statistical analyses.
Main Results:
- ChatGPT-4 achieved high accuracy (90%) and clarity (87%) scores.
- Patient-centered communication scores were lower (77%).
- Machine learning analysis identified clarity, diagnostic depth, and empathy as key factors for high ratings.
Conclusions:
- ChatGPT-4 demonstrates significant potential in providing accurate and clear postoperative rhinoplasty information.
- While AI tools can complement clinician counseling, they do not substitute for individualized medical advice or surgical follow-up.
- Further development is needed to enhance the patient-centered communication capabilities of AI in medical contexts.
